Hi Gerd,

thanks for your reply. I had feared as much, because I just didn't find
anything like a PostUploadHandler or the likes.

BUT I got it to work nonetheless:

1. implemented DataSetListener
2. In @Override public void
otherDatasetChange(AbstractDatasetChangedEvent event) asked if
(event.getType() ==
AbstractDatasetChangedEvent.DatasetEventType.CHANGESET_ID_CHANGED)

Now I am able to accomplish the rest of everything I wanted ... If I'm
able to task a note upload from code, but I'll find that out next thing :)
